What is the cheapest month to fly from Hartford to Germany?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Hartford to Germany,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Hartford to Germany is February, when tickets cost $609 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and May,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,169 and $1,124 respectively.

FAQs - booking Germany flights

  • How does KAYAK find such low prices on flights from Hartford to Germany?

    KAYAK is a travel search engine. That means we look across the web to find the best prices we can find for our users. With over 2 billion flight queries processed yearly, we are able to display a variety of prices and options on flights from Hartford to Germany.

  • How does KAYAK's flight Price Forecast tool help me choose the right time to buy my flight ticket from Hartford to Germany?

    KAYAK’s flight Price Forecast tool uses historical data to determine whether the price for a flight from Hartford to Germany is likely to change within 7 days, so travelers know whether to wait or book now.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Hartford to Germany?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Hartford to Germany with an airline and back with another airline.

  • What is KAYAK's "flexible dates" feature and why should I care when looking for a flight from Hartford to Germany?

    Sometimes travel dates aren't set in stone. If your preferred travel dates have some wiggle room, flexible dates will show you all the options when flying from Hartford to Germany up to 3 days before/after your preferred dates. You can then pick the flights that suit you best.
